SBW Berlin Scholarship for International Students

The SBW Berlin Scholarship for International Students is a program to help young people from other countries. It is for students who want to study in Berlin and also help their communities. Students should work on social projects during their studies. They can continue these projects after finishing their studies. The scholarship looks for students who have good grades, interest in helping others, and want to make a change in their home countries. It is open to students who have not lived in Germany for a long time and who need financial help. This scholarship gives support for living costs and study while learning in Berlin.

Who Can Apply

  • Age 18–30
  • Experience in social or non-profit work
  • Low income students
  • Good grades
  • Students with no close family in Germany

Who Cannot Apply

  • People over 30 years old
  • Students with high family income
  • Students already living in Germany more than 18 months
